You do not want too thin of an opening for a joint that is a bit wider, nor do you want too wide of an opening if your joints were fairly tight to begin with and simply needed some reenforcing of the seams. It is important to note that you should keep in mind how wide a joint you are working to caulk is when cutting the tube of caulk. If you look closely, there are measurements right on the nozzle of most brands of caulk based on how thick you want your caulk line to be.
